R e m o t e

C o n t r o l

The decco2 remote control is straightforward, easy to use, and designed for simpli-

fication. We suggest that after you manually turn the decco2 “on”, that standby be

your default position when the decco2 is not in use. It will not damage the unit or

wear the parts out more quickly than being completely “off”.

Mute: This button will mute the decco2.

On/Standby

Opt: This button selects a digital audio source at the Opti-

cal (or Toslink) connection.

Coax: This button selects a digital audio source at the Co-

axial digital connection.

USB: This button selects a digital audio source at the USB

connection.

Tube: This button allows the user to choose either solid

state or tube-hybrid operation of the decco2’s preamp

stage. The blue LED will turn on when the tube is acti-

vated.

Aux 2: This button selects an analog audio source at the

Aux connection.

Aux 1: This button selects an analog audio source at the

Aux connection.

Volume - / Volume +: These buttons reduce and increase

volume level
